Transaction 78b8345c728602ec1040cb489c177df6cea0ed2603f37f32913997ea4474555d

1 Input
2 Outputs
  • 78b8345c728602ec1040cb489c177df6cea0ed2603f37f32913997ea4474555d:0
  • value  1113239
    address  33DsxWPc6VVg4geHRx6GXbQ8wzUzN5pKdK
  • 78b8345c728602ec1040cb489c177df6cea0ed2603f37f32913997ea4474555d:1
  • value  6927148
    address  3PL4NLC39Caoy662KnZr878r9ZvsDBaP8C